TABLE 2.

Crude mortality rates and adjusted COVID-19 mortality rate ratios by US county-level race/ethnicity, poverty level, age, and urbanization (United States, January 22 to September 15, 2020).

Crude COVID-19 mortality rate (per 100,000 residents) Adjusted COVID-19 mortality rate ratio
Estimate 95% CI p-value
% Black
 <5 38.3 Reference
 5–9 27.5 1.40 1.11–1.78 0.005
 10–14 33.0 1.78 1.41–2.26 <0.001
 15–19 37.2 1.93 1.50–2.47 <0.001
 20–24 42.3 2.05 1.58–2.65 <0.001
 25–29 36.6 1.97 1.50–2.60 <0.001
 30–34 48.3 2.27 1.69–3.03 <0.001
 35–39 67.1 3.12 2.26–4.30 <0.001
 40–42 69.4 3.12 1.97–4.96 <0.001
 ≥43 131.9 5.44 2.66–11.13 <0.001
% Hispanic
 <15 8.6 Reference
 15–19 16.2 1.60 0.59–4.28 0.35
 20–24 25.8 2.63 1.00–6.92 0.051
 25–29 34.5 3.49 1.33–9.17 0.011
 30–34 37.7 4.15 1.58–10.94 0.004
 35–39 45.7 5.07 1.92–13.37 0.001
 40–44 59.7 5.23 1.98–13.82 0.001
 45–49 75.2 4.98 1.87–13.25 0.001
 50–54 180.2 6.30 2.24–17.77 0.001
 ≥55 116.0 11.55 3.64–36.64 <0.001
% under poverty
 <10 50.4 Reference
 10–14 55.8 1.25 1.11–1.41 <0.001
 15–19 62.2 1.61 1.41–1.84 <0.001
 20–24 69.4 2.51 2.14–2.93 <0.001
 ≥25 158.0 4.40 3.66–5.30 <0.001
% aged 60–69 years
 <5 29.4 Reference
 5–9 50.3 1.15 1.04–1.28 0.005
 ≥10 113.9 1.28 1.12–1.47 <0.001
% aged 70–79 years
 <6 27.6 Reference
 6-<7 39.6 1.05 0.94–1.17 0.39
 ≥7 77.3 1.19 1.06–1.34 0.003
% aged ≥80 years
 <4 25.4 Reference
 4-<5 34.2 1.09 0.95–1.24 0.23
 5-<6 44.8 1.17 1.02–1.34 0.028
 ≥6 88.4 1.38 1.17–1.62 <0.001
Urbanicity
 Large central metro 78.9 Reference
 Large fringe metro 63.8 1.60 1.17–2.17 0.003
 Medium metro 47.3 1.10 0.81–1.50 0.54
 Small metro 37.8 1.11 0.80–1.54 0.51
 Micropolitan 37.0 0.96 0.70–1.33 0.82
 Noncore 38.6 1.07 0.77–1.47 0.69
